Description
Nickel Carbonate [Nickel And Certain Nickel Compounds] CAS NO 17301-01-8 is an inorganic salt of nickel, serving as a crucial precursor for the synthesis of other nickel compounds and catalysts. This material is valued for its role in producing consistent, high-purity nickel oxide and nickel salts essential for advanced industrial processes. It is primarily required by manufacturers in the ceramics, electroplating, and catalyst production industries for creating pigments, surface coatings, and catalytic systems.
Application
- Precursor for the manufacture of nickel oxide and nickel catalysts used in hydrogenation and reforming processes.
- Raw material in the production of ceramic glazes, frits, and pigments to impart specific colors and finishes.
- Essential component in electroplating baths for depositing nickel coatings on metal substrates.
- Used in the synthesis of other nickel salts, such as nickel sulfate and nickel nitrate, for various chemical applications.
- Additive in specialty glass and enamel formulations to modify optical and physical properties.
- Starting material for producing nickel-based compounds used in battery electrode materials and superalloys.
Basic Information
| Product Name | Nickel Carbonate [Nickel And Certain Nickel Compounds] |
| CAS No. | 17301-01-8 |
| Molecular Formula | NiCO3 or basic carbonate forms (e.g., NiCO3·2Ni(OH)2·4H2O) |
| Molecular Weight | 118.70 g/mol (for anhydrous NiCO3) |
| Synonyms | Nickel(II) carbonate; Carbonic acid, nickel(2+) salt; Nickel monocarbonate; Nickelous carbonate; Basic nickel carbonate; Nickel carbonate hydroxide; Nickel carbonate, basic |
| EINECS | 241-326-2 |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at room temperature (15-25°C). This material is hygroscopic (moisture-sensitive); keep the container tightly sealed to prevent absorption of atmospheric moisture and CO2. Separate from strong acids.
